Buying a used Focus - petrol or diesel?

We are thinking of buying a 2013 Ford Focus. We are advised that the 1.6 diesel is fine for longish journeys, but are concerned that it might give problems if only short journeys are used due to the DPF. We do around 150 mile per week?with occasional motorway travel. Will a diesel be okay for this?

Asked on 8 May 2016 by David John

Answered by Honest John
If you will be doing a succession of short runs from cold starts then a diesel is not appropriate to your needs and you will probably have DPF trouble. You should go for a Focus 1.0 EcoBoost.
